When I travel for work, I was like a locust eating and drinking my way across the country I was in! I loved to eat the different food and drink local wines, which led to the rise in my weight over the last 2 years.
I haven't traveled post surgery abroad until now. Leave tomorrow for Madrid and am excited but a little nervous. I won't be working out while over there most likely (work long hours and go to dinner with colleagues right after and usually arrive in the hotel at 11pm) and eating out daily. I am dreading the break in my routine.
I am planning to bring Protein bars and Cereal to replace Breakfast and maybe lunch but this will be my first really big hurdle!
